Output 645788c76370fa307ea47d113e4207dd231f188ca131464536db5aab8fd47147:1

value
1552700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ecfaf886eef5cc63958f378f1a76e3649042d2 OP_EQUAL
address
3E5j38BJe9pzDWzbSjpYw6JgTmiiyngSCt
transaction
645788c76370fa307ea47d113e4207dd231f188ca131464536db5aab8fd47147
spent
true